Amar Oukaci is a founder and seasoned technologist with 10+ years blending quantitative finance, risk modeling and full‑stack software development to secure AI usage across organizations. Trained at École Polytechnique and ENSAE, he moved from exotic derivatives trading and risk consulting at HSBC and JPMorgan to building AWS‑backed Python and JavaScript solutions as an independent developer. At ModiaLab he leads Censorty, a product that prevents AI data leaks while preserving productivity through seamless IT integration, real‑time alerts and analytics. His background in high‑stakes trading and quantitative modeling informs a pragmatic approach to security and observability, enabling both policy enforcement and user‑centric tooling. Based in Paris, he combines deep numerical rigor with hands‑on engineering to turn complex regulatory and confidentiality constraints into usable, scalable software.
